Development Status
Hi my name is Dan and I am coooooding. Head over to the camelcamelcamel.com forums with any and all bug reports, feature requests/suggestions, hate mail, etc!
| September 1, 2008 |
Greasemonkey feature overhaul, price history now floats on top of Amazon product page content. Added screenshots to Features page. Updated site menu structure. Major source code decrufting, cleanup, and documentation in progress. Fixed bug in Wishlist importer that tracked the Amazon price with the New availability, and updated all Camels created with this bug to track Amazon availability. Added backend support for 30 day expiration of camels, user interface to follow. Made the camel update script less of a resource hog, and run about 20mins faster per update. Fixed bugs in which deleted camel constraints were still active in determining camel huggability. Added Amazon API request/response caching to help debug price errors. Renamed "quit tracking" to "stop tracking" in the dropdown menu below your list of camels. Added protip at the top of your camels page. Made camel tracking pages more efficient and reuse existing code. Added title above price history graph on product and camel tracking pages. Changed image popup graphics to load from proper server. Updated contact info in sidebar on homepage. Added more obviously-placed cake on camel pages to help keep you abreast of price droppage. Made price history graphs about 50px wider and added support for displaying Purchase Price (for those 30 day expiring camels). Fixed Amazon API URL encoding issues and made updater slightly less crashy. |
| August 17, 2008 |
The Wishlist importer is working again. The site has a new header. The sidebar on the homepage now has a Support section. |
| August 3, 2008 |
Deleted price data collected before May 1, 2008 to filter bad data. Fixed a caching bug in product pages. Added a Clear All Filters link to the Your Products page. Nithya (of Cosmic Shovel fame/fortune/glory) made the price history graphs, as well as other float-y bits, more accurate; Nithya smart, Dan dumb. A bug with Opera and creating/editing camels was also resolved. |
| July 11, 2008 |
Blue lines on price charts show up properly. Camel create/edit forms now show no price rather than 0.01 when the current price is N/A. The first price tab with data is shown by default instead of the Amazon Price. |
| July 9, 2008 |
I fixed a bug involving example prices being set to -0.01. A features page was added, containing fairly detailed descriptions of the main features of the site. It's worth checking out, you might find out something very interesting. A caching bug was fixed regarding camel pages and rss feeds. |
| July 4, 2008 |
Caching seems to be working on the product/camel pages and the search results pages, so try it out and let me know if anything is broken! I also updated the search results page to include links to the price history RSS feeds, as seen here. |
| July 3, 2008 |
A quick update while I work on caching: every product now has price history RSS feeds for each price type! Now you don't have to track products if you prefer to just watch your newsreader. |
| June 19, 2008 | Today begins the adventure into caching as I endeavor to make the site load like a snapping turtle with its shell on fire, or maybe even faster. |
| June 15, 2008 |
Updated: product pages now have inline camel creation and editing for javascript-enabled browsers. Updated: camel pages are now simplified to include only the price information which you are tracking. Updated: price history graphs have more y-axis (price) labels and a background grid to help you more quickly match points to dates and prices! Fixed: rounding error in the creation of camels, resulting in the desired price being one cent below the input price. Fixed: the product updating robot is now much more fault tolerant. Fixed: bug in per-product tracking statistics. |
| June 08, 2008 | Work continued on the product and Camel pages today, as seen in screenshots here and here. These changes add the ability to track multiple price types (Amazon, Third Party New/Used) per product, as well as a Price Type filter in your Camel list. Some tweaks were also applied to the Camel list proper as well. |
| June 06, 2008 | The Cosmic CTO and I redesigned the product page today, including the addition of a button that takes you to the Amazon product forums. And the Greasemonkey script now supports all locales! |
| May 28, 2008 | There is a new thing on product pages: price point tracking summaries. Useful or not? Tell me in the forums! Also, the Users menu was renamed to Your Account...I hope that makes more sense. |
| May 26, 2008 | I fixed a bug in the price graph code regarding the blue-line-of-desired-pricing; it should scale correctly now, except for the one edge case which I'll save for later. The menu at the top was also tweaked, please let me know if it is better or worse than it was. I also fixed an IE only bug in the product page. |
| May 12, 2008 | I've been working on the tracked products list tonight and added a Status filter ("New"), as well as more icons / graphical feel-goodery. |
| May 11, 2008 | There is now a Locale option in your user profile. I also fixed a bug in the Amazon code regarding price lookups and locales. |
| May 10, 2008 | I added a login option which lets you stay logged in between browser sessions; now you stay logged in for one week. This should be used only on personal computers (nothing you use at the public library or such). |
| May 9, 2008 | Apologies for the downtime tonight, I was upgrading the web and database servers. Now the servers will be much more stable and awesome. |
| May 6, 2008 | I fixed a bug involving the import of non-US (canada, specifically) wishlists tonight; let me know if anyone else has trouble. I'm also trying to streamline some of the pages on the site if anyone has any ideas... |
May 4, 2008 | The Greasemonkey script was given a shot of life (although it won't require you to install a new version); it now adds price history to Amazon product pages (see here). Some locale-related bugfixes were also thrown in for good measure. Product pricing graphs now have a blue line where your desired price goes! |
| May 3, 2008 | Today I continued my work on the products page by changing the Is Active? filter to the Status filter, which seems a much more appropriate label (it also received new options.) And I brought back the alphanumeric filter, too. The filters as well as the product sorting options are sticky, in that they are tied to your session and will remain active until you change them or log out. Tracked products are now paginated, 25 per page. |
| May 2, 2008 | I installed sendmail on the production server, so it will send emails now. And I upgraded the tracked product list tonight, it seems pretty decent. |
| May 1, 2008 |
Sorry if anyone got some errant/extra alert emails tonight, that's just me trying to avoid a DB reset. Now you can get all of your product alerts in one RSS feed (registered users only). |
| Apr 30, 2008 | Locale support is online, please give it a try and report any bugs you find. See the bottom of the page for that. Otherwise, I made some fixes to the Wishlist Importer so it should work again (or, for once). And I fixed another bug in the price lookup code, too. (Go me.) |
| Apr 29, 2008 | The prices of Amazon Unbox, Digital Downloads, and the like should now be fixed. Same goes for items with Variations, such as clothing. I also added links to the Greasemonkey script in a few places, and most pages should now have useful titles. |
| Apr 27, 2008 | I rewrote the Amazon code, please try it and let me know if there are problems. Of note: Amazon prices are now completely separate from Third Party prices. |
Yep.





